Abstract
Background: Electricity is the most convenient form of energy and can be more easily distributed than other type of energy (Australian Energy Market Operator, 2010). The electricity generation industry is one of the largest industries in the country and includes generators, transmission and distribution networks (Australian Bureau of Agricultural and Resource, 2011). Today, the supply chain of electricity begins with generation in electricity stations.
